Decided to try making a neckthrough superstrat style guitar... with 26 frets! I have a pretty much unlimited supply of walnut and maple so I picked out a few pieces yesterday...
I never get tired of that little loop in the grain on the right piece. I made both sides WAY bigger than I need so I have plenty of room to work with. I glued up the neck pieces so hopefully I'll start working with them soon.
Today I did a concept drawing while bored in school, but I ran out of space on the body side so had to squeeze it a bit. Poor planning on my part![Stick Out Tongue :p :p](data:image/gif;base64,R0lGODlhAQABAIAAAAAAAP///yH5BAEAAAAALAAAAAABAAEAAAIBRAA7)
And just now I laid out the fretboard. I apologize for the quality of this pic.
So far for hardware here's what I'm thinking:
EMG 81/85 pickup set
Hipshot fixed .125" bridge
Hipshot open gear tuners
StewMac Hot Rod truss rod
Because I'm broke it might be a little before I can get some of this stuff, but I think this build will turn out pretty good.
Should I do walnut binding on the sides of the fretboard? I like the look of unbound fretboards but since I gotta get a pair of tang nippers some time I was thinking of doing it now.
